Minutes — Management meeting, Korrelis Systems

Attendees: T. Baines, R. Oduya, L. Fenwick. The group reviewed the discount policy for deals above the enterprise threshold. Agreed: discounts over 20% require dual sign-off from finance and the regional lead. Fenwick will draft the revised matrix by Friday. The following note was recorded for finance eyes only.

board note of yageg-yadug: The northern region missed its Framir quota by 13.1 percent last quarter. Lamathek Freight plans to raise the Quenael list price by 30.2 percent in March. The pricing group signed off on a budget of $133.5 million for Project Novok. The renewal with Gilethek Foods closes at $60.0 million a year, 2.7 percent above the last contract.

## Changelog — Quanza Autoscaler 3.2.0

Changed defaults: the queue-depth autoscaler now scales on p95 depth instead of mean, and the cooldown window doubled. Plugins that read `scale_signal` must handle the new `p95_depth` value; `mean_depth` remains accepted but deprecated until 4.0. Scale-down is now gated on two consecutive evaluation passes. The new default configuration shipped with this release is as follows.

config for yahof-tajop:
zorath:
  pin: 7493
  metrics_host: metrics.zorath.tolvaqsys.internal
  tenant: praiel
  seal: seal_fd9cd4f1

Subject: First-aid room while you're on site. Hi folks — quick note from the front desk at Oakhaven Works. The first-aid room is on the ground floor, just left of the goods corridor, green door, can't miss it. It's stocked and checked weekly, and there's a defib on the wall outside. If anything happens, let us know at the desk too so we can log it. The door stays locked out of hours, so you'll need the entry code below.

door code, kadup-hahap: bdg-CLLJDL-16701731